Abstract

The Wayang Letter game is an interesting learning medium for children, especially in early childhood. In the Wayang Letter game, children are given direct experience because they are actively involved in playing according to the creativity of each child. Children who are known by various early literacy letters as the basic steps of children's reading literacy. The characters in the wayang letters can be packaged into children's favorite characters and can be played with a variety of storylines. In addition to interesting games, the Wayang Letter game developed at TK Widya Kusuma Sari Denpasar comes from materials that are easily available and also easy to make. The Wayang Letter game can be used as a parenting activity because it is easy to apply or play at each child's home together with their parents. This article aims to describe how the Wayang Letter game can provide benefits for the introduction of literacy as a step in developing children's reading literacy. The method used to analyze the data is qualitative analysis techniques, namely by collecting information and observing through observation and also in-depth analysis with various related sources.

Abstract

Creativity and innovation is a person's ability to develop or to generate new ideas or ideas that are useful for solving problems in everyday life. Children's creativity is very important to be developed from an early age. Several ways to develop creativity and also learning innovation in early childhood can be done through imagination, music and language. In creativity through imagination, children are invited to imagine, imagine and also demonstrate something that they think. By using several objects, children can imagine objects or themselves to be different figures. That way the development of children in creativity will be optimally stimulated. In musical creativity, children are invited to use objects or items that are around them in various ways so that they can produce sounds or tones which can then be combined with lyrics so that they become a rhythmic song. The development of creativity in the development of music can not only improve the artistic aspect, but also the child's thinking power of imagination that describes an object that becomes a musical instrument. In language creativity, children are invited to express their ideas or ideas by expressing them into an opinion. The development of children's creativity can be developed in various ways, of course through fun activities for children so that children can feel comfortable and can optimize their development. This article aims to describe the development of children's creativity and innovation through imagination creativity, musical creativity, and language creativity. The method used for data collection is in the form of a literature study, namely a method that can study various reference books and similar previous research results. Abstract

In High (Scope) learning, children get direct playing experience because they are actively involved in learning through the use of various existing game tools, the learning environment is divided into several corners or areas both indoors and outdoors, the people involved in learning and the ideas that arise are expected that the child will gain a number of useful knowledge to develop all aspects of his development optimally. Preschoolers learn to make their own plans and practice implementing them so that children can acquire the knowledge and skills needed to build a solid foundation for their later development and learning. This article aims to describe the High Scope learning model. The method used for data collection is in the form of a literature study, namely a method that can study various reference books and similar previous research results.
